Young’s Chapel Baptist Church was organized on November 8, 1845, when a group of believers gathered with a shared desire to establish a Baptist church in the Mouth of Wilson community.
For nearly two centuries, God has faithfully guided our congregation through seasons of growth, change, and ministry. From humble beginnings in local homes and early church buildings to our current location overlooking Oak Hill Academy, Young’s Chapel has remained committed to proclaiming the Gospel and serving the community.
Our church shares a unique connection to Oak Hill Academy.
Church members played a significant role in supporting Christian education in the region, helping lay the foundation for what would become one of the nation’s most respected boarding schools.
